Rudolph Hucker 0 Posted June 20, 2011 In the Premier League, most seasons, you will stay up if you draw as many as you lose because a draw is a good result for any side looking to survive in this league.At Norwich, the ethos has been to go for the win and wins in this league are massive: 12 will see you well clear with a few draws.Ekoku made an excellent point in his article when he spoke about the need to be able to deal with defeat; i.e. the wherewithall to be able to move on to the next game with fight and passion no matter what happened in the last one, or two, or three. This ability has been highlighted in recent years by the likes of Hull and Blackpool going off like trains but getting into defeat spirals and being unable to get out.Paul Lambert is doing his best to get his side together early and as has been identified, we have games, especially at home, early in the season that we need to get results in. We will have momentum and we will need to be overall tighter defensively but is it possible we could win 12 games - West Ham won only 7 and Birmingham 9 - in the Premier League?
